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83026 28577 90732203993 296
096592 305
096592 305
1276556 811884093 8834439 794
All about undefined
Interested in learning more?
096592 305
1276556 811884093 8834439 794
See more
590104421 95721767 09636324
011264409 628 50003039
See more
60080223271 49699391 62
735 84459 12982495
See more